Bitcoin (BTC) recently surged above the psychological barrier of $38,000, and Analyst Mag has some fascinating insights into when we might see a new all-time high (ATH). Mag's predictions rely on historical cycles of Bitcoin price movements and give us a roadmap to understand where Bitcoin price might be heading.
Historical trends and predictions
Mag's tweet highlights that over the last two cycles, Bitcoin has historically taken around 234 to 216 days to surpass its previous high. This information provides context and gives us insight into the possible direction of the Bitcoin price in the coming months.
The upcoming Bitcoin halving, just 130 days away, adds even more spice to Mag's analysis. This event, which occurs roughly every four years, is a big deal in the Bitcoin world because it slows down the rate at which new Bitcoins are created. Mag estimates that if we take into account 234 days after the halving, we get a total of 364 days, suggesting the chance of a new ATH for Bitcoin around December 2024.

The three phases of Glassnode
A detailed report from Glassnode reveals three main phases, each highlighting important parts of the Bitcoin market. The first phase looks at “available and active” supply and shows us how much Bitcoin is actively in circulation for trading.
In the second phase, we check the prices in the “Supply, Storage and Savings” phase, which tells us that there are less Bitcoin available for trading. This shift suggests that more and more people are moving away from actively trading their coins and instead turning to long-term investments.
Here's a cool find: Since February 2022, companies holding less than 100 BTC have accumulated more than new Bitcoins are being produced. This is the longest and most consistent period of such behavior in Bitcoin's history.
The third phase analyzes how capital flows affect market valuation. The report uses Realized Cap to understand capital inflows, outflows and asset rotations. It shows that the supply and liquidity of Bitcoin are very tight, which underlines the current market situation.
